[ARM][GCC][2/8x]: MVE ACLE gather load and scatter store intrinsics with writeback.

This patch supports following MVE ACLE intrinsics with writeback.

vldrdq_gather_base_wb_s64, vldrdq_gather_base_wb_u64, vldrdq_gather_base_wb_z_s64,
vldrdq_gather_base_wb_z_u64, vldrwq_gather_base_wb_f32, vldrwq_gather_base_wb_s32,
vldrwq_gather_base_wb_u32, vldrwq_gather_base_wb_z_f32, vldrwq_gather_base_wb_z_s32,
vldrwq_gather_base_wb_z_u32, vstrdq_scatter_base_wb_p_s64, vstrdq_scatter_base_wb_p_u64,
vstrdq_scatter_base_wb_s64, vstrdq_scatter_base_wb_u64, vstrwq_scatter_base_wb_p_s32,
vstrwq_scatter_base_wb_p_f32, vstrwq_scatter_base_wb_p_u32, vstrwq_scatter_base_wb_s32,
vstrwq_scatter_base_wb_u32, vstrwq_scatter_base_wb_f32.

Please refer to M-profile Vector Extension (MVE) intrinsics [1]  for more details.
